From patchwork Wed Apr 18 12:10:03 2018 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Hendrik Leppkes X-Patchwork-Id: 8488 Delivered-To: ffmpegpatchwork@gmail.com Received: by 10.2.1.85 with SMTP id c82csp3020763jad; Wed, 18 Apr 2018 05:17:24 -0700 (PDT) X-Google-Smtp-Source: AIpwx4+mC2CLp7+seWHhfruJtlUrLpN3dByivDu/0X80C7HPqy0q4+i7lA5GQ0/9e8/cHF4U626K X-Received: by 2002:adf:8e44:: with SMTP id n62-v6mr1580435wrb.159.1524053844289; Wed, 18 Apr 2018 05:17:24 -0700 (PDT) ARC-Seal: i=1; a=rsa-sha256; t=1524053844; cv=none; d=google.com; s=arc-20160816; b=uepBbwt73UgEtRtTDJ4VH2xlM78NYJYYVKod46JWVMTIJmqiCnvTtOV51i9eGhXBEv S0ZcbE51Tzu8c2Pg4+8iMbfnc2ILtPbLrylXYqtB4nwWb3X8RGUVm4lsgXlV+afJf+wo 6lomISOJGfUDLlIj62B63XJNERrZg4bC6+uYmSVlAiBZ26lCEYUBzUdE8ZbqjhFmlNaK R1Lh4gC4nHrE9Efil/qJIhpybzEzcVNLsYRgS0wYqnzDydx7wRDGmbvwFymwk+n+rX2h UtLC/uM+IjcS7P1xRSDgE8rY6km9b3gMqJ7Btx2GMW4/YtsJTq8czuvBeBYEtoDmVE82 +Sbw== ARC-Message-Signature: i=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=arc-20160816; h=sender:errors-to:content-transfer-encoding:mime-version:reply-to :list-subscribe:list-help:list-post:list-archive:list-unsubscribe :list-id:precedence:subject:message-id:date:to:from:dkim-signature :delivered-to:arc-authentication-results; bh=/CbbS6oTB0tldbGpAganMB69j62cNq7urhMy0768ISM=; b=tL9HBW359TcqbH0gplo6H2h1nuriBxVNvm1Gp6VWuEV8Qb2Hu8C5BKiwH9J1OvvKRK gSK91yrrir2jyksQt9UmJ/hTs/AUwnwKIE9/4Wt5IyzqJ7h0XWtJoG/m8inMG/EIgF+i LdZ48pRDTzIiNhHZzuZM+pjpvOc9O/Jz74HtTYDu0FFiMSZLFMyfrAoc63wSHqCouKsT l5yEOpU6uy39Z3Slw4kPbeFW5PiDCF+lAB/7gNufFTcik7/u3y6ZoZkq8UpxylhfA3Hh YlkRK/dNYLwXxrZcClmVC7Hu/lByXECwzVHVhbuXMgW4HSsRMtJfbzljn/kui3QOUXTI Z0wg== ARC-Authentication-Results: i=1; mx.google.com; dkim=neutral (body hash did not verify) header.i=@gmail.com header.s=20161025 header.b=QzrfVMPc; spf=pass (google.com: domain of ffmpeg-devel-bounces@ffmpeg.org designates 79.124.17.100 as permitted sender) smtp.mailfrom=ffmpeg-devel-bounces@ffmpeg.org; dmarc=fail (p=NONE sp=QUARANTINE dis=NONE) header.from=gmail.com Return-Path: Received: from ffbox0-bg.mplayerhq.hu (ffbox0-bg.ffmpeg.org. [79.124.17.100]) by mx.google.com with ESMTP id m20si2583303wma.4.2018.04.18.05.17.23; Wed, 18 Apr 2018 05:17:24 -0700 (PDT) Received-SPF: pass (google.com: domain of ffmpeg-devel-bounces@ffmpeg.org designates 79.124.17.100 as permitted sender) client-ip=79.124.17.100; Authentication-Results: mx.google.com; dkim=neutral (body hash did not verify) header.i=@gmail.com header.s=20161025 header.b=QzrfVMPc; spf=pass (google.com: domain of ffmpeg-devel-bounces@ffmpeg.org designates 79.124.17.100 as permitted sender) smtp.mailfrom=ffmpeg-devel-bounces@ffmpeg.org; dmarc=fail (p=NONE sp=QUARANTINE dis=NONE) header.from=gmail.com Received: from [127.0.1.1] (localhost [127.0.0.1]) by ffbox0-bg.mplayerhq.hu (Postfix) with ESMTP id D6390689FFB; Wed, 18 Apr 2018 15:16:54 +0300 (EEST) X-Original-To: ffmpeg-devel@ffmpeg.org Delivered-To: ffmpeg-devel@ffmpeg.org Received: from mail-wr0-f193.google.com (mail-wr0-f193.google.com [209.85.128.193]) by ffbox0-bg.mplayerhq.hu (Postfix) with ESMTPS id C34B8689FC4 for ; Wed, 18 Apr 2018 15:16:48 +0300 (EEST) Received: by mail-wr0-f193.google.com with SMTP id u11-v6so4204478wri.12 for ; Wed, 18 Apr 2018 05:17:16 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=from:to:subject:date:message-id; bh=CXFjnBUTO4vfwJx7sKPrp2FUItG4vmKOPFWUMpZ+flU=; b=QzrfVMPcLM+0p9vJ6Ux3n7yXZscVGwuonis8rThTqQEn2OdcoV6Hw/YEjPsxVWOKzi hk5wLC1jQP69ZKg0pZkeTZkIhwLJqIvBjak9HTTKg6V2W/QF6n0wuz+OiUqwNVNZf8sm FNERzgjIRihxsv7T9SFvQPBkTyN/7RnTJx6sqRq8iyYBqDzNRhjLsst0S6rWzjQYiTgi uMcMiFpboO6niDfHAk7ev95COLWMpNPA29zPOEDkKD4h7YbNvFYVeYOpULdbSiSftq5T gwx9PZ7TxYt4uGib9SfckBXQezGB3mRZO38vcVOTcFInRMVUXli25Nve34zocmEQRNta Sszw==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:from:to:subject:date:message-id; bh=CXFjnBUTO4vfwJx7sKPrp2FUItG4vmKOPFWUMpZ+flU=; b=DIIofKCzbAWFWQrS8lExuLTHhxMWLTOHJhVD10D3cIw+M73y/fCk86oBuqip478e7K 4N8vZ7b+Hb3fYQ8Vi1sKUsNmz6fH6aKvmvAAfqyyR7o/tXXV26yKbJ9J5RuIogRWfw6W +e5dTf02KvokLouC6ecZwujr9oefoLkEAw1FveV982LIFcHwdlG8SnYgV4dRc9MyEy5h qyHQKHpQW3AAN0xV+RI67htimkZe9Z3Yfy9a+nIZjHY1aBOR+TMAuQZmWGP75BDms4cZ JA8fARK7cbbB8iy408IRTqOCZ6dmJgK5H3uyTVFVenKOnxczu1nA8Vbnu/ptM9yRsZWW hvRQ== X-Gm-Message-State: ALQs6tDsvnLVG9FelTAWtpPGF/s3iBN9cLBGdg7HZBbq7jQfyLjbwcm5 fYHomCUpDow4xuUxjcKqJlWRhqyw X-Received: by 10.28.184.76 with SMTP id i73mr1669863wmf.114.1524053406348; Wed, 18 Apr 2018 05:10:06 -0700 (PDT) Received: from localhost (p4FC4F2E6.dip0.t-ipconnect.de. [79.196.242.230]) by smtp.gmail.com with ESMTPSA id 2sm1241737wml.2.2018.04.18.05.10.05 for (version=TLS1_2 cipher=ECDHE-RSA-AES128-GCM-SHA256 bits=128/128); Wed, 18 Apr 2018 05:10:05 -0700 (PDT) From: Hendrik Leppkes To: ffmpeg-devel@ffmpeg.org Date: Wed, 18 Apr 2018 14:10:03 +0200 Message-Id: <20180418121003.25240-1-h.leppkes@gmail.com> X-Mailer: git-send-email 2.16.1.windows.4 Subject: [FFmpeg-devel] [PATCH] avformat/tls_schannel: fix the return value on EOF X-BeenThere: ffmpeg-devel@ffmpeg.org X-Mailman-Version: 2.1.20 Precedence: list List-Id: FFmpeg development discussions and patches List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Reply-To: FFmpeg development discussions and patches MIME-Version: 1.0 Errors-To: ffmpeg-devel-bounces@ffmpeg.org Sender: "ffmpeg-devel" --- libavformat/tls_schannel.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/libavformat/tls_schannel.c b/libavformat/tls_schannel.c index 9a6e0c92e3..3986b88667 100644 --- a/libavformat/tls_schannel.c +++ b/libavformat/tls_schannel.c @@ -515,7 +515,7 @@ cleanup: if (ret == 0 && !c->connection_closed) ret = AVERROR(EAGAIN); - return ret < 0 ? ret : 0; + return ret < 0 ? ret : AVERROR_EOF; } static int tls_write(URLContext *h, const uint8_t *buf, int len)